I have been told that weightlifting will reduce one's weight. Is this true and, if so, does this mean that I shouldn't lift weights while trying to increase my mass?

The person who told you this is a complete idiot. Muscles grow because they are overloaded = they become bigger to be able to handle that weight in the future = your bigger muscles will weigh more.

If you eat enough to gain weight without lifting weights all you will gain is fat. But if you lift and eat alot or health food that is then you will gain lean muscle mass.
